About the role

The Field Technician is responsible for collecting samples, observation, and/or inspection of products or raw materials for laboratory analysis by performing the following duties.

Responsibilities

  • Works under immediate supervision to perform job functions.
  • Collects samples as product and or raw materials that are being transferred to containers, vessels, barges, trucks, and/or rail.
  • Ensures sample containers and all related paperwork are labeled with identifying data, location of sample, date, and time of collection.
  • Delivers sample to laboratory for analysis.
  • Performs preparation of samples, reduction and division of appropriate sizes.
  • Gathers samples at specified locations, states of processing and time interval.
  • Performs sample screening and/or other related physical tests.
  • Ensures all equipment and containers are organized and cleaned before and after use.
  • Ensures all personal protective equipment (PPE) relevant for tasks is worn at all times.
  • Ensures compliance with all required local and federal safety processes and procedures.
  • May also have Preparation or Laboratory responsibilities, as required by business needs.
  • Adheres to internal standards, policies and procedures.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

  • Equipment: This role routinely uses standard office equipment such as computers, printers, and phones. This role may use sample prep equipment that may include Jaw Crusher, Bowl & Disc Pulverizing Mills, Pressure Filters, Riffle Splitters, Compressed Air, Hammer Mill Crushers, Ovens, Balances, and basic sampling tools.
